World Internet Security Moving Ahead with their Goal to make $46.5 Billion by 2021
The huge demand for internet security is at its peak. Experts predicted that during the coming years and leading up to 2021, the internet security market is expected to be roping in a cool $46.5 billion.
The announcement came recently from Research and Markets in which they relayed to the public through their written report titled, "World Internet Security Market - Opportunities and Forecast, 2014 -2021".
The World Internet Security market is in the process of registering 8.4% CAGR and this will happen during 2016 to 2021. Many consumers have already started a big demand on the service of internet security software because of the number of troublesome cyber-attacks happening on the web so far. Another reason why consumers are turning to internet security have to do with the number of people turning to cloud-based computing.
The global security system has a number of sections attached to it and these are divided into segmented areas such as products and services, technology, geography and application. Depending on the type of product and services required, the market encompasses services, hardware and software. During 2015, software security solutions gained 74.8% revenue, which is because many individuals and corporations are depending more on it. HP and Semantic, which are two top leaders in the software business, are working on developing cloud-based security systems for the market. The expectation therefore is that the services section will end up growing to its highest of 2.6% CAGR and this will happen during the period forecasted.
The report placed the market into a number of categories such as authentication, content filtering technology, access control technology and encryption technology. In 2015, authentication technology took control of the market with a 40% market share lead. The sign-in, password and login details all depend on authentication technology to make them work.
So far, the market's subdivision includes retail, BSFI, government, education, manufacture, IT and telecommunications, defense and intelligence, aerospace as well as a number of others. In 2015, BFSI proved itself to be generating the highest revenue growth. For this year 2016, the rapid growth of the education sector is expected to be seen and already the forecasted period is showing it registering 14.3% in CAGR.
